What Cortex Does

Captures decisions → Structures them → Injects context → Agents act intelligently

Cortex captures decisions, not documents.

When your team decides to migrate the payments service to CockroachDB, Cortex captures:

{
  "type": "architectural_decision",
  "decision": "Migrate payments service to CockroachDB",
  "replaces": "PostgreSQL",
  "rationale": ["scale ceiling at 10M txn/day", "multi-region replication needed"],
  "made_by": ["priya@", "dan@"],
  "triggered_by": "incident #247",
  "affects": ["payments-service", "billing-service"],
  "date": "2026-05-09",
  "status": "active"
}

Not the Slack message. Not a document. The decision — structured, linked, queryable.

Then Cortex actively injects it.

When any agent touches the payments service, Cortex enriches its context automatically:

"Why does payments use CockroachDB?"
→ Cortex returns: the incident that triggered it, who decided it,
  the tradeoffs discussed, the migration PR, known edge cases since.
→ Agent answers correctly. No hallucination. No archaeology.

Key Capabilities

Capability Description
Decision capture Extracts structured decisions from Slack, GitHub, Jira, Linear, meetings
Knowledge graph Neo4j graph: Decision → Person → System → Exception → Outcome
Active injection Pushes relevant context to agents before they act — not after they ask
MCP server Native MCP endpoint — any Claude, Cursor, or MCP agent gets memory in one config line
Importance scoring Filters noise at ingestion — only signal reaches the graph
Trust scoring Bayesian confidence per memory node — bad inputs don't corrupt memory
Contradiction detection Flags when new events conflict with existing memory — no silent overwrites
Memory decay Old memory compresses and archives on a principled schedule
Coverage scoring Per-domain completeness estimate — agents know when memory is thin
RBAC Graph-level access control — contractors don't see salary decisions
Outcome tracking Links decisions to real metrics — memory becomes self-correcting
GDPR erasure Cascade delete with audit trail; query cache invalidated per workspace

Production hardening (launch-ready)

These behaviors matter when Cortex runs behind auth in preview or production:

Concern Behavior
GDPR erasure POST /gdpr/erase bumps a per-workspace Redis cache epoch — stale PII cannot be served from /query for up to 60s
Dashboard proxy nginx on :3000 forwards /gdpr (and /query, /inject, …) to the API — same-origin demos work
Demo smoke test scripts/demo.sh sources .env and sends Authorization when CORTEX_DEMO_API_KEY or CORTEX_API_KEYS is set
Pipeline retries Transient Neo4j errors do not commit Kafka offsets or land in DLQ — messages are redelivered
CMVK fail-fast CORTEX_CMVK_BACKEND=openai|ollama validates credentials/reachability at worker startup

Architecture

┌──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┐
│  CAPTURE LAYER                                                │
│  Slack · GitHub · Jira · Linear · Meetings · CI/CD          │
│  Real-time event streams via webhooks + OAuth connectors     │
└───────────────────────────────┬──────────────────────────────┘
                                │ Kafka
┌───────────────────────────────▼──────────────────────────────┐
│  EXTRACTION ENGINE                                            │
│  Decision extractor (GPT-4o structured output)              │
│  Entity resolver (spaCy NER → canonical org entities)       │
│  Importance scorer (filters noise before storage)           │
│  Event classifier (decision/exception/rationale/update)     │
└───────────────────────────────┬──────────────────────────────┘
                                │
┌───────────────────────────────▼──────────────────────────────┐
│  MEMORY FABRIC                                                │
│  Episodic    → TimescaleDB  what happened and when           │
│  Semantic    → Qdrant       what things mean                 │
│  Structural  → Neo4j        relationships + causal chains    │
│  Procedural  → Neo4j        how things are done              │
│  Hot cache   → Redis        <50ms retrieval for live agents  │
└───────────────────────────────┬──────────────────────────────┘
                                │
┌───────────────────────────────▼──────────────────────────────┐
│  INTELLIGENCE LAYER                                           │
│  Contradiction detector · Decay engine · Trust scorer       │
│  Coverage scorer · Outcome linker · RBAC enforcer           │
└───────────────────────────────┬──────────────────────────────┘
                                │
┌───────────────────────────────▼──────────────────────────────┐
│  CONTEXT API                                                  │
│  MCP server   · REST API · Python SDK · TypeScript SDK      │
│  cortex.query() · cortex.inject() · cortex.remember()       │
└──────────────────────────────────────────────────────────────┘

One-command demo (details)

From the repo root, with Docker running:

cp .env.example .env   # optional if you rely on compose defaults
make demo              # or: bash scripts/demo.sh

This brings up Kafka, Neo4j, Redis, Postgres, applies graph migrations, writes two demo Decision nodes (CockroachDB migration story + Redis session cache), starts the API, pipeline worker, and dashboard, then runs a sample POST /query. Open http://localhost:3000 and use Ask with workspace local-dev and a question like Why CockroachDB for payments?.

API auth enabled? Set CORTEX_API_KEYS in .env (format: key:admin;authenticated) and optionally CORTEX_DEMO_API_KEY to the same key so make demo smoke curl authenticates. The dashboard nginx proxy forwards /gdpr to the API for same-origin GDPR erasure from port 3000.

CMVK in production: Default CORTEX_CMVK_BACKEND=heuristic needs no LLM. For openai or ollama, set OPENAI_API_KEY or run Ollama — the pipeline worker fails fast at startup if the backend is misconfigured (avoids silently quarantining all high-stakes writes).

Context API (REST)

Method Path Purpose
GET /health Liveness and dependency checks (Neo4j, Redis)
GET /metrics Prometheus exposition (request + query latency histograms)

Set OTEL_EXPORTER_OTLP_ENDPOINT to enable distributed tracing (OpenTelemetry OTLP HTTP). | POST | /query | Decision search (Neo4j full-text + optional Qdrant merge when CORTEX_SEMANTIC_ENABLED=true) | | POST | /inject | Ranked context for agents | | GET | /contradictions/pending | Pending contradiction review items (workspace_id query param; X-Cortex-Roles for RBAC) | | GET | /decisions/by-system/{system_id} | Recent decisions affecting a service | | GET | /decisions/{id}/chain | SUPERSEDES / trigger lineage | | GET | /decisions/{id}/conflicts | Contradiction preview on shared systems | | POST | /remember | Submit explicit memory → Kafka → extractor → graph | | POST | /gdpr/erase | GDPR Right to Erasure — cascade delete subject memory (admin / gdpr_officer / legal); invalidates per-workspace query cache | | POST | /webhooks/slack, /github, /jira, /linear | Connector ingress → Kafka |

Why This Exists

Every existing solution falls into one of two camps:

Memory systems (Mem0, Zep, Cognee) — deep on architecture, no cross-tool capture, single-agent scope, no decision extraction.

Enterprise search (Glean, Notion AI, Dust) — deep on connectors, pull-based only, no temporal graph, no causal reasoning, no decision capture.

Cortex is the infrastructure layer in the gap between both camps.

The combination — cross-tool capture + decision extraction + temporal causal graph + active MCP injection + importance scoring + organizational scope — does not exist in any open-source or commercial product.
